Exchange Rate
The price of one country's currency in terms of another currency.
Put Option
A financial contract giving the buyer the right, but not the obligation, to sell a specified amount of an underlying asset at a set price within a specific time.
Strike Price
A term synonymously used with Exercise Price, indicating the fixed price at which an option holder can buy or sell the underlying asset.
Contract Maturity
The predetermined date on which a financial contract, such as a bond or a futures contract, expires or is settled.
